If we keep doing what we’re doing, we’re going to keep getting what we’re getting.
Stephen Covey
If you work just for money, you’ll never make it, but if you love what you’re doing and you always put the customer first, success will be yours.
Ray Kroc
Successful people are always looking for opportunities to help others. Unsuccessful people are always asking, What’s in it for me?
Brian Tracy
The best way to find yourself is to lose yourself in the service of others.
Mahatma Gandhi
The longer you wait, the harder it is to provide outstanding customer service.
Bill Davidow
It is not fair to ask of others what you are not willing to do yourself.
Eleanor Roosevelt
Customer service is the new marketing.
Derek Sivers
Being on par in terms of price and quality only gets you into the game. Service wins the game.
Tony Alessandra
It’s much harder to provide a great customer service than I would have ever realised. It’s much more art than science in some of these other areas and not just about the facts but about how you are conveying them.
David Yu
If we do not lay out ourselves in the service of mankind whom should we serve?
John Adams
If you’re competitor-focused, you have to wait until there is a competitor doing something. Being customer-focused allows you to be more pioneering.
Jeff Bezos
The key is to set realistic customer expectations, and then not to just meet them, but to exceed them – preferably in unexpected and helpful ways.
Richard Branson
Every great business is built on friendship.
James Cash Penney
Customers don’t expect you to be perfect. They do expect you to fix things when they go wrong.
Don Porter
You’ve got to look for a gap, where competitors in a market have grown lazy and lost contact with the readers or the viewers.
Rupert Murdoch
Every day were saying, ‘How can we keep this customer happy?’ How can we get ahead in innovation by doing this, because if we don’t, somebody else will.
Bill Gates
Do what you do so well that they will want to see it again and bring their friends.
Walt Disney
